About Hongwei Guo

Hongwei Guo is a scholar working on Management, Monitoring, Policy and Law, Safety, Risk, Reliability and Quality and Civil and Structural Engineering, having authored 32 papers that have together received 809 indexed citations. Recurring topics across this work include Landslides and related hazards (6 papers), Iron and Steelmaking Processes (4 papers) and Video Surveillance and Tracking Methods (4 papers). The work is most often cited by research in Civil and Structural Engineering (293 citations), Mechanics of Materials (299 citations) and Statistical and Nonlinear Physics (83 citations). Hongwei Guo has collaborated with scholars based in China, Germany and Hong Kong. Frequent co-authors include Xiaoying Zhuang, Timon Rabczuk, Hong Zheng, Hongyang Bai, Xiaodong Fu, Yongtao Yang, Weiwei Qin, Yan Li, Zhihui Wen and Yabin Jin. Their work appears in journals such as Chemical Engineering Journal, Construction and Building Materials and Remote Sensing.
